Essential Web Development Tools: A Comprehensive Guide

Essential Web Development Tools: A Comprehensive Guide
3 min read

Web development is a dynamic and ever-evolving field that demands the use of various tools to streamline workflows, enhance productivity, and ensure the delivery of high-quality projects. Whether you're a seasoned developer or just starting, having the right set of web development tools is crucial for success.

Code Editors:

A reliable code editor is the backbone of web development. Popular choices include Visual Studio Code, Sublime Text, and Atom. These editors provide features like syntax highlighting, autocompletion, and an extensive library of extensions to enhance your coding experience.

Version Control:

Version control systems like Git enable developers to track changes, collaborate seamlessly, and manage project versions effectively. GitHub and Bitbucket are popular platforms that integrate with Git and provide hosting for repositories.

Web Browsers:

Web browsers are essential tools for testing and debugging. Chrome Developer Tools, Firefox Developer Tools, and Safari Developer Tools offer robust features for inspecting elements, debugging JavaScript, and optimizing website performance.

Frameworks and Libraries:

Frameworks and libraries help developers build applications efficiently. JavaScript frameworks like React, Angular, and Vue.js, along with libraries like jQuery and Bootstrap, provide pre-built components and structures to expedite development.

Package Managers:

Package managers simplify dependency management. npm (Node Package Manager) for JavaScript, Composer for PHP, and pip for Python enable developers to install, update, and manage project dependencies effortlessly.

Task Runners:

Automating repetitive tasks is crucial for productivity. Grunt and Gulp are popular task runners that automate processes like minification, compilation, and testing, ensuring a streamlined development workflow.

API Development Tools:

For those involved in API development, tools like Postman and Insomnia assist in testing, designing, and documenting APIs. They provide a user-friendly interface for making requests, testing endpoints, and sharing APIs with teams.

Browser Extensions:

Extensions like Web Developer, Wappalyzer, and ColorZilla enhance developers' capabilities by providing insights into web technologies, analyzing web pages, and facilitating color picking directly from the browser.

Performance Optimization Tools:

Optimizing website performance is crucial for user experience. Tools like Lighthouse, Google PageSpeed Insights, and GTmetrix analyze websites, identify performance bottlenecks, and offer suggestions for improvement.

Integrated Development Environments (IDEs):

IDEs provide a comprehensive environment for coding, debugging, and project management. Examples include Visual Studio, Eclipse, and IntelliJ IDEA, offering features like code suggestions, built-in terminals, and version control integration.

Conclusion:

As the web development landscape evolves, staying equipped with the right set of tools is essential for efficiency and competitiveness. Whether you're focused on front-end development, back-end coding, or a full-stack approach, leveraging these web development tools will undoubtedly enhance your capabilities and contribute to the success of your projects.Top of Form

 

In case you have found a mistake in the text, please send a message to the author by selecting the mistake and pressing Ctrl-Enter.
Muhammad Sharjeel 2
Hello, I'm a passionate SEO expert, blogger, AI copywriter, digital marketer, and e-commerce SEO specialist with years of experience in the digital marketing fi...
Comments (0)

    No comments yet

You must be logged in to comment.

Sign In / Sign Up